Maison  >  Article  >  base de données  >  Comment tester la vitesse de connexion MySQL depuis la ligne de commande ?

Comment tester la vitesse de connexion MySQL depuis la ligne de commande ?

WBOY
WBOYoriginal
2023-06-29 11:34:40903parcourir

Comment tester la vitesse de connexion MySQL en ligne de commande ?

MySQL est un système de gestion de bases de données relationnelles populaire couramment utilisé pour stocker et gérer de grandes quantités de données. Lors du développement et de la maintenance de bases de données MySQL, il est très important de comprendre les performances de votre vitesse de connexion. Cet article explique comment tester la vitesse de connexion MySQL dans la ligne de commande.

  1. Déterminez l'hôte et le port de la base de données MySQL cible
    Avant de commencer le test, vous devez déterminer le nom d'hôte et le numéro de port de la base de données MySQL à laquelle vous souhaitez vous connecter. Ces informations peuvent être obtenues auprès de l'administrateur de la base de données ou du fournisseur d'hébergement.
  2. Ouvrez une fenêtre de terminal ou d'invite de commande
    Avant de tester la vitesse de connexion MySQL, vous devez ouvrir une fenêtre de terminal ou d'invite de commande. Sous les systèmes Windows, vous pouvez ouvrir la fenêtre d'invite de commande en cliquant sur le menu Démarrer, en sélectionnant « Exécuter », puis en saisissant « cmd ». Sur les systèmes Mac ou Linux, vous pouvez ouvrir le Terminal en le trouvant dans le Launchpad ou dans le menu de l'application.
  3. Connectez-vous à la base de données MySQL à l'aide d'outils de ligne de commande
    Dans une fenêtre de terminal ou d'invite de commande, utilisez la commande suivante pour vous connecter à la base de données MySQL :

    mysql -u username -p -h hostname -P portnumber

    Où, username是连接数据库所需的用户名,hostname是MySQL数据库的主机名,portnumber est le numéro de port de la base de données MySQL. Cette commande vous demandera votre mot de passe.

Si la connexion réussit, un message de bienvenue de la base de données MySQL s'affichera. Si la connexion échoue, cela peut être dû au fait que le nom d'utilisateur, le nom d'hôte ou le numéro de port fourni est incorrect. Veuillez revérifier ces paramètres et réexécuter la commande connect.

  1. Test de la vitesse de connexion
    Après vous être connecté avec succès à la base de données MySQL, vous pouvez tester la vitesse de connexion à l'aide de la commande suivante :

    SELECT NOW();

    Cette commande renverra l'heure actuelle pour vérifier que la connexion fonctionne correctement. Si la commande est exécutée avec succès et que l'heure actuelle est renvoyée, la vitesse de connexion est rapide ; si l'exécution de la commande échoue ou qu'un message d'erreur est renvoyé, la vitesse de connexion est lente ou il y a un problème.

De plus, vous pouvez également utiliser d'autres commandes MySQL ou instructions de requête pour tester la vitesse de connexion. Par exemple, vous pouvez interroger une table contenant une grande quantité de données, puis calculer la durée de la requête. En comparant les temps d'exécution de différentes requêtes, vous pouvez évaluer les performances de votre connexion.

  1. Déconnectez-vous de la base de données
    Lorsque vous avez terminé les tests, vous pouvez vous déconnecter de la base de données MySQL à l'aide de la commande suivante :

    QUIT;

    Cette commande fermera la connexion à la base de données MySQL et reviendra au terminal ou à la fenêtre d'invite de commande.

Avec les étapes ci-dessus, vous pouvez tester rapidement et facilement la vitesse de connexion MySQL dans la ligne de commande. Il s'agit d'un outil très utile pour les développeurs et les administrateurs de bases de données pour les aider à identifier et à résoudre les problèmes de performances liés aux connexions MySQL.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n